Ofsted judgement

England: inspection report card
Inspected 20 January 2026 · report published 17 March 2026

Ofsted no longer gives schools a single overall grade. Each area of the school's work is graded on a five-point scale, and safeguarding is judged separately.

Inclusion
Expected standard
Curriculum and teaching
Expected standard
Achievement
Strong standard
Attendance and behaviour
Expected standard
Personal development and wellbeing
Expected standard
Leadership and governance
Expected standard
Early years
Expected standard
Safeguarding
Met

Exam results

Key stage 2 (end of primary school)

Measure 2022/23 2023/24 2024/25
Pupils at the end of key stage 2 24 29 29
Met the expected standard in reading, writing and maths 79% 62% 83%
Reached the higher standard in reading, writing and maths 13% 0% 21%
Expected standard in reading 88% 66% 86%
Expected standard in maths 88% 79% 93%
Expected standard in grammar, punctuation and spelling 96% 72% 90%
Average scaled score in reading 106.0 102.0 109.0
Average scaled score in maths 106.0 105.0 110.0
Reading progress +1.30 - -
Writing progress +3.30 - -
Maths progress +2.20 - -

Progress measures ended nationally after the 2022/23 school year, when the key stage 1 assessments they were based on were stopped. Blank progress figures in later years are not missing school data.

How Bourne Primary School compares

Bourne Primary School ranked 4th of 55 primary schools in Hillingdon for KS2 results in 2024/25. Its KS2 result was higher than 91% of England primary schools that published results in 2024/25. Its absence rate was lower than 45% of England schools in 2024/25.

School context

From the 2024/25 school census and absence figures.

Free school meals (last 6 years)
17.95%
English as an additional language
64.5%
Overall absence
5.66%
Persistent absence
16%
